Pelicans' Anderson out again vs. Bulls

Crystal LoGiudice / USA TODAY Sports

The New Orleans Pelicans will once again be undermanned when they face the Chicago Bulls on Saturday night.

Ryan Anderson will not play due to a stomach bug after missing last night's 107-105 win.

Anderson has been one of the few productive Pelicans in 2015-16, averaging 18 points and seven rebounds per game, and posting a player efficiency rating of 18.23. While he has struggled on the defensive end, giving up 111.1 points per 100 possessions, he is still a bright spot for a team that currently sits 14th in the Western Conference.

The Pelicans start a five-game road trip Saturday, so they'll need all the help they can get if they hope to get back on track.
